The Monastery of San Nicolò l’Arena, located in Catania, is one of the most impressive religious complexes in Sicily and stands as a remarkable example of Baroque architecture and history.

History and Architecture:

  • The monastery was originally founded in the late 16th century by the Benedictine Order, and it’s officially known as the Benedictine Monastery of San Nicolò l’Arena.
  • The complex was constructed on a grand scale, featuring a vast area that included a church, a large cloister, living quarters for the monks, a library, and other functional areas.
  • The main church, dedicated to St. Nicholas of Myra, is a remarkable example of Sicilian Baroque architecture. Its interior is lavishly adorned with intricate stucco decorations, marble altars, and frescoes that depict religious scenes.
  • The monastery’s most famous feature is its immense cloister, which is one of the largest in Europe. It is characterized by elegant arches, columns, and ornate decorations, creating a serene and impressive atmosphere.
  • The construction of the monastery and its various additions took place over several centuries, resulting in a blend of architectural styles, including Baroque, Neoclassical, and Renaissance elements.

Decline and Restoration:

  • The monastery flourished for centuries as a center of learning, culture, and religious activity. However, in the early 19th century, it was suppressed and abandoned due to political and social changes, leading to its gradual decay.
  • During the 20th century, the monastery suffered further damage due to earthquakes and neglect. It became a symbol of the city’s history and the need for preservation.
  • In recent years, efforts have been made to restore and conserve the monastery. Restoration projects have aimed to revive its architectural splendor and historical significance.

Present-Day Use:

  • The Monastery of San Nicolò l’Arena now serves as a cultural and artistic venue. It often hosts exhibitions, concerts, and other events that celebrate Catania’s rich cultural heritage.
  • The vast cloister and beautifully adorned interior make it an excellent setting for cultural gatherings and artistic displays.
  • Visitors can explore the various areas of the complex, including the church, cloister, and other spaces that offer a glimpse into the past glory of the monastery.
